你查询的IP:[117.22.73.86]  地理位置:中国–陕西–西安

最新查询121.68.98.244 114.54.14.191 166.111.10.151 117.22.63.52 218.96.190.157 116.116.126.149 119.20.2.230 203.148.197.132 221.200.243.136 122.96.136.57 121.4.197.247 117.22.73.86 210.87.128.226 202.131.208.237 117.58.217.197 122.96.155.13 116.213.128.253 210.22.24.86 116.213.128.38 117.106.22.212 203.190.96.230 121.32.108.226 118.88.128.119 116.254.128.111 202.91.224.22 125.98.193.146 119.42.224.68 123.96.235.57 116.56.172.113 117.22.31.45 125.96.238.233 220.160.226.248 119.20.99.180